学数控编程学什么系统

学数控编程学什么系统

学习数控编程涉及多种系统,主要包括1、FANUC系统、2、西门子SINUMERIK系统和3、海德汉HEIDENHAIN系统。在众多系统中,以FANUC系统为例,它是由日本发那科公司开发的,广泛应用于全球的机床控制。这一系统以其可靠性高、操作界面友好和编程相对简单等特点,深受数控操作者和编程人员的喜爱。学习FANUC系统的编程,通常会从基础的G代码和M代码学起,这些代码是数控编程中用于指令工具移动和执行不同操作的标准语言。

一、FANUC数控系统

FANUC系统是市场上普遍使用的数控编程系统之一,它支持多种编程模式包括手动编程、会话编程与CAM软件编程。了解FANUC系统的基本操作面板是初始的学习步骤,其中包括如何设置工具参数、零点偏置及执行基础调试。接着,掌握G代码和M代码在实际编程中的应用至关重要。FANUC系统中,还包含宏编程、刀具补偿以及循环和子程序的应用,这些高级功能为复杂零件的制作提供更加高效和精确的编程策略。

二、西门子SINUMERIK系统

西门子SINUMERIK系统是另一种广泛应用的数控系统,它以高级的数控性能和广泛的技术应用而著称。对于初学者来说,理解SINUMERIK操作界面和编程语言结构是首要任务。系统提供了图形化的用户界面,通过ShopMill和ShopTurn快速实现图形化编程,同时还支持高级表面处理和多轴编程。西门子系统提供了许多用户友好的功能,比如工艺优化和各种模拟工具,这些特点有助于提升编程的效率和准确性。

三、海德汉HEIDENHAIN系统

适合于精密加工和复杂图形处理的海德汉HEIDENHAIN系统,它以其高精度控制和直观的模拟界面获取了高端市场的青睐。学习HEIDENHAIN系统时,需要熟悉其独有的编程语言和操作理念。这一系统综合了许多数学计算工具和图形描绘功能,这使得它在模具制造和复杂几何体加工中特别受欢迎。掌握如何进行轮廓编程和使用循环指令,将大大提高编程的效率。

四、选择合适的系统学习

面对众多的数控系统,选择正确的学习路径对于提高编程能力至关重要。选择系统时应根据所在地区的主流系统、企业的特定要求和个人职业规划进行考量。同时,结合实践经验和基础知识的不断积累,有意识地涉猎不同系统的特点和优势。不忘回头学习数控编程的基本原理,因为这些原理在各个系统间都有着共通性。

五、高效的学习策略

高效的学习策略包括理论联合实践。充分利用仿真软件和实机操作的机会,加深对数控编程的理解。此外,参与相关的论坛、社群和在线课程,与业界专家和同行交流,可以快速解决遇到的问题和困惑。不断更新知识储备,学习最新的数控编程趋势和技术,以保持竞争力。

六、总结与展望

学习数控编程不仅是掌握特定系统操作的过程,也是不断学习和适应新技术的过程。随着智能制造和工业4.0的发展,数控编程的技术也在持续进化,新的编程语言和自动化工具正在形成。适应这些变化,并将学到的知识应用于实际的生产活动中,是每一位数控编程学习者的重要目标。通过专业的学习和实践,可以将数控编程技能转化为现实世界中的有效生产力。

相关问答FAQs:

1. 学数控编程需要学习哪些系统?
数控编程是现代制造业中的关键技术之一,掌握数控编程技能对于机械制造、加工行业的从业人员来说非常重要。学习数控编程需要掌握以下系统:

  • 数控机床系统: 数控编程涉及到对数控机床系统的了解和操作,包括数控机床的各项参数、功能和操作方法等。
  • 数控编程语言: 数控编程语言是指用于编写数控程序的语言,常见的数控编程语言有G代码、M代码、T代码等。学习数控编程需要了解不同的数控编程语言及其语法规则。
  • 数控编程软件: 数控编程软件是用于编写、编辑和管理数控程序的工具,如CAM软件、CAD/CAM软件等。学习数控编程需要熟悉使用数控编程软件进行程序的编写和调试。
  • 加工工艺知识: 数控编程需要具备一定的加工工艺知识,包括对零件结构、加工工艺、刀具选择等方面的了解。

2. 如何学习数控编程系统?
学习数控编程系统需要系统性地掌握相关知识和技能。以下是一些学习数控编程的方法和建议:

  • 理论学习: 首先,通过学习相关的数控编程书籍、教材、视频教程等,掌握数控编程的基本理论知识,了解数控编程的原理和基本概念。
  • 实践操作: 对于数控编程来说,实践是非常重要的一部分。通过使用数控编程软件,进行实际的编写和调试操作,掌握数控编程的具体步骤和技巧。
  • 参与项目: 如果可能的话,可以参与实际的数控编程项目,与行业内的从业人员进行交流和合作,从实际项目中学习经验和技巧。
  • 持续学习: 数控编程是一个不断发展和演进的领域,持续学习和了解最新的技术和趋势对于提高自身的水平非常重要。可以参加相关的培训班、研讨会等,与其他从业人员保持沟通和交流。

3. 数控编程系统的应用领域有哪些?
数控编程系统广泛应用于各个行业的机械制造和加工领域。以下是数控编程系统的一些应用领域:

  • 汽车制造: 数控编程可以用于汽车零部件的加工制造,如发动机、底盘、车身结构等。
  • 航空航天: 数控编程广泛应用于航空航天领域,包括飞机零部件的加工、航天器的制造等。
  • 电子设备制造: 数控编程可用于电子设备的生产制造,如电脑、手机、平板等的加工制造。
  • 模具制造: 数控编程常用于模具制造行业,如注塑模具、压铸模具的设计和加工制造。
  • 医疗器械: 数控编程可用于医疗器械的生产制造,如医用器械、手术器械等的加工制造。

以上仅是数控编程系统的一些应用领域,随着技术的发展,数控编程系统的应用范围还会不断扩大。学习和掌握数控编程系统,有助于提升自己在机械制造和加工行业的竞争力。

文章标题:学数控编程学什么系统,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/1591475

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ktileworktile管理员
上一篇 2024年4月27日
下一篇 2024年4月27日

相关推荐

  • 公司用什么编程语言好呢

    公司选择编程语言要考虑多种因素,包括1、项目需求、2、开发团队技能、3、社区支持、4、性能要求、5、安全性、6、成熟度和稳定性。 在众多编程语言中,Python因其易学易用和强大的社区支持,经常成为众多初创公司和企业的首选。Python的简洁语法易于理解,开发效率高,能够快速迭代产品。此外,Pyth…

    2024年4月27日
    4200
  • 知识库是什么

    知识库是知识工程中结构化,易操作,易利用,全面有组织的知识集群,是针对某一(或某些)领域问题求解的需要,采用某种(或若干)知识表示方式在计算机存储器中存储、组织、管理和使用的互相联系的知识片集合。 知识库是知识工程中结构化,易操作,易利用,全面有组织的知识集群,是针对某一(或某些)领域问题求解的需要…

    2022年11月16日
    1.7K00
  • ChatGPT能否有效提升社交媒体互动

    ChatGPT可显著提升社交媒体互动,主要通过以下核心观点实现:1、增强内容质量、2、提高响应速度、3、个性化用户体验、4、自动化社交媒体管理、5、扩展社交媒体分析。ChatGPT借助其强大的自然语言处理能力,能创作引人入胜的内容,对用户评论进行即时回应,根据用户偏好提供定制化互动,管理大量的社交媒…

    2023年12月4日
    37200
  • 调用接口异常什么意思

    调用接口异常是指在使用某一个接口(比如API)时,由于接口在设计或实现时存在问题,或者调用方在使用接口时传递的参数不正确等原因,导致程序无法正常执行或者返回了不符合预期的数据结果,常见类型有第三方接口系统异常,用户操作异常,授权异常等。 一、调用接口异常的含义 调用接口异常的意思是调用第三方接口系统…

    2023年3月21日
    3.2K00
  • 电脑编程前要学什么

    电脑编程前需要学习的基础包括1、算法和数据结构、2、编程语言基础、3、软件开发原理、4、操作系统和计算机网络知识。在这些基础中,算法和数据结构尤为重要,它是编程的核心,涉及到如何高效地解决问题和管理数据。比如,理解数组、链表、树和图等数据结构的组织方式,以及排序、搜索等基本算法的使用和优化,对于编写…

    2024年5月7日
    500
  • 编程很简单教程是什么

    编程很简单教程是一套面向初学者的,旨在降低编程学习门槛的教程。其中,1、快速入门被认为是其核心优势。编程很简单教程精心设计了一系列由浅入深的课程,能让初学者通过实际操作快速把握编程的基础概念。不仅如此,教程中还融入了大量的实践案例,使学习者能在实际开发过程中巩固所学知识,这一点尤其针对零基础的学习者…

    2024年5月7日
    400
  • fortran编程显示什么

    FORTRAN编程主要用于科学计算、工程设计、数值分析和高性能计算领域。该语言以其出色的数值计算能力而著称,特别是在数组操作、数值精度和求解线性代数问题方面的应用。其编译器优化技术在计算密集型任务处理上异常高效,这也是FORTRAN能够在科研和工程领域中持续流行的原因之一。 一、FORTRAN的历史…

    2024年5月2日
    3600
  • stc15用什么编程

    STC15微控制器可以使用1、Keil C 进行编程,主要原因是Keil C提供了一套完整的集成开发环境(IDE),以及对STC微控制器系列良好的支持和兼容性。此外,Keil C为开发者提供了丰富的库函数,可以极大地简化编程过程,降低开发难度。它也支持在线调试功能,使得开发过程更加高效。 一、编程环…

    2024年5月6日
    700
  • 餐饮项目经理如何进行管理

    餐饮项目经理在进行管理时,需要贯彻几个核心要素,包括制定明确的项目目标、建立高效的团队沟通机制、监控项目进度、确保质量标准、以及风险管理。 其中,制定明确的项目目标是基础。这意味着,首先要清晰定义项目的范围、目标、预算和期限,这有助于确保项目团队成员对项目的方向和预期成果有共同的理解。明确的目标也是…

    2024年4月11日
    7100
  • 8岁前学什么编程比较好

    对于8岁儿童来学习编程,推荐的语言包括1、Scratch、2、Python和3、JavaScript。对这些语言中的Scratch进行详细描述:Scratch是一种由麻省理工学院开发的拖拽式编程语言,它允许孩子们通过拖动代码块来创建故事、游戏和动画。这种方式使得编程变得像搭积木一样简单,特别适合儿童…

    2024年4月28日
    4000

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部